Clogged ductwork reduces airflow to rooms, forcing your HVAC system to work harder and use more energy. Some rooms stop getting conditioned air entirely when duct buildup is severe.
Dirty ducts circulate accumulated dust, debris, and allergens through your home every time the system runs. Cleaning the ducts removes the source of that circulation, not just the symptoms.
Restricted airflow causes your HVAC equipment to run longer cycles, shortening its lifespan. Duct cleaning restores normal airflow so the system can operate within its designed load.

The visit starts with an inspection of the ducts, vents, and connected HVAC components so the technician can see where buildup has collected. The cleaning process removes dust and debris from the ductwork and related openings without damaging the system. If the technician finds leaks, loose connections, or signs of moisture, those issues are noted before the work is finished. The homeowner gets a clear explanation of what was cleaned and what still needs attention.
After cleaning, the system should move air with less resistance and the home may feel more even from room to room. Those results can last when filters stay clean and the ducts stay sealed and dry. Learn More →Source Removal
Debris removed at the source using negative pressure, not just pushed around. Containment during extraction is what separates real duct cleaning from a blowout.
Learn More →Full Register Service
All registers and grilles cleaned as part of every duct cleaning job. Fouled registers undermine the cleaning if they go back in dirty.
